Foundation Structural Repair in Johnston, RI
Foundation structural rep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These repairs are typically needed when signs such as uneven flooring, cracked walls, or sticking doors and windows appear, indicating potential shifting or settling of the foundation. Projects can include underpinning, pier and beam stabilization, mudjacking, or foundation wall reinforcement, all aimed at restoring safety and preventing further damage to the property.
Property owners often want to understand the common causes of foundation problems, such as soil movement or moisture changes, as well as the types of repair methods available. Before requesting services, it is helpful to assess the extent of the damage and identify visible signs of foundation issues. Consulting with a professional can provide clarity on whether repairs are necessary and what specific solutions are suitable for the property's condition.

Common Foundation Structural Repair Jobs
Foundation crack repair - sealing and stabilizing visible cracks to prevent further damage.
Underpinning services - strengthening and raising the foundation to improve stability.
Pier and beam foundation repair - addressing issues with crawl space supports and ensuring proper leveling.
Concrete slab stabilization - fixing uneven or sinking concrete slabs to restore a level surface.
Basement wall reinforcement - preventing bowing or cracking in basement walls to maintain structural integrity.
Drainage and waterproofing - improving water management around the foundation to reduce moisture-related problems.
Foundation Structural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ation issues? Common sign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ly.
What causes foundation settlement? Settlement can result from soil movement, poor drainage, or changes in moisture levels around the property.
What types of foundation repairs are available? Repairs may include underpinning, mudjacking, or pier installation to stabilize and lift the foundation.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ks may not require repair, but it’s important to have a professional assess whether they indicate deeper issues.
